When looking around on Amazon, I was actually looking for deals on the Mophie products for portable power backup solutions and stumbled onto the Stitchway UltraPower 1900 mAh for about $4.50 with free shipping. Mophie (don’t take this the wrong way, they make excellent products) has their Juicepack Reserve for $34.95 with a capacity of 700 mAh. The Stitchway isn’t as stylish but it gets the job done. You may feel a bit insecure that it looks like it’s cheaply made but I’ve had this for over a week already and it’s bounced around, thrown in backpacks and laptop bags cramped with portable hard drives and other equipment and it still looks new. I’ve dropped it a couple of times too on hardwood floors and sidewalks as well.
The battery isn’t enough to charge your iPhone 4s to completely but just enough to get through a busy workday and get a few hours of extra tweeting or Facebooking until you’re able to charge your phone at an outlet or computer. This also works with previous iPhones and iPod Touch but I haven’t tested the battery on them. The Stitchy brought a dead iPhone 4S back to life along with 45% – 55% battery which is quite impressive for something so cheap. For something less than $5, this product is a no brainer!
